MODULAR COORDINATION IN BUILDING
(SNA 04)

Modular Coordination is an international system that standardizes measurement in a building. The purpose of this system is to coordinate the position and measurement of components and space in building design. This course provides understanding and skills in the use of Modular Coordination in design and the preparation of architectural drawing.

Course Objectives:

  • To use Modular Coordination in Building Design and Architectural Drawing preparation.

Course Contents:

  • Industrialization of construction in Malaysia.

  • Design concept using components and build ability.

  • Introduction to MS 1064.

  • Modular design rules.

  • Workshop 1, 2, 3 & 4.

  • Implication of MC in rules and regulations.

Course Methodology:

Lectures, Group discussions and practical.

Target Group:

Those involved in design drawing and building construction industry.

Duration:

3 days.

LANDSCAPE 1: INTRODUCTION TO LANDSCAPE PLANTS
(SNA 05)

Plants are one of the important elements in Landscape Architecture whereby their choice and usage will determine the effectiveness of the landscape design.

Course Objectives:

  • To identify plants according to their classification and usage.

  • To choose suitable plants for the landscape design.

Course Contents:

  • Introduction to landscape design.

  • National Landscape Guidelines.

  • Elements and functions of landscape plants.

  • Classification of plants and their usage.

  • Criteria in choosing plants for landscape.

  • Turf and Turf management.

  • Plant identification and design assessment.

Course Methodology:

Lectures, Site visit.

Target Group:

Those involved in landscape project.

Duration:

3 days.
